Posted • Gastric ulcer disease is a very common problem in equines and it affects over 60% of adult horses (depending on age, performance, and evaluated populations). While Equine Gastric Ulcer Syndrome (EGUS) is more prevalent in high performance horses, it's important to remember that any horse can be affected, as all equines suffer from stress—like traveling, stall confinement, changes in diet, etc.—which over time may result in gastric ulcers.
AAEP horse doctor .christinestaten shares a very valuable reminder: "The only way to definitively diagnose stomach ulcers is with gastroscopy—which involves passing a tube through the nose of a sedated horse into their stomach and then evaluating all of the different parts of the stomach."
The barrel horse in the pictures presented for decreased performance and upon scoping revealed an awful glandular ulcer.
With a proper diagnosis this horse can now get the appropriate treatment, which will help him feel and perform better!
